Advantages of a Live Casino

Live casino is a new online gambling experience that bridges the gap between traditional land-based casinos and virtual play. It lets players interact with croupiers and dealers via video streaming technology, creating an authentic atmosphere that is a step up from standard virtual games. While a typical land-based casino game is run by pit managers and other casino staff, live casinos are managed by dedicated dealers who have to pass rigorous training programs to ensure the best experience for their clients.

Unlike classic table games, which have a set number of variants, the game offerings in a live casino are more varied. There are dozens of variations of roulette, blackjack, and baccarat on offer, as well as video poker, and even games like Deal or No Deal and Snakes and Ladders. Players can also find a variety of live casino slots that feature unique bonus features.

In addition to a wide range of games, many live casinos also provide multiple betting limits that allow players to find a game that suits their budget. These betting limits are usually listed in the information pop-ups at each game. This helps players avoid making mistakes and gives them a better understanding of the rules and regulations of each game.

Most reputable online casinos offer multiple types of live dealer games. However, the most popular are blackjack and roulette. In addition to these games, most sites also offer other table games such as baccarat, poker, and craps. The selection of table games at these sites varies depending on the casino and software provider.

Some live casino sites offer social elements that help players connect with each other and engage in the games in a more exciting way. For example, these sites often have leaderboards where users can compare their performance against that of other gamers. This is a great way to increase the excitement of gameplay for everyone from casual gamers to hardcore competition.

In order to offer the best gaming experience, the live casino must be able to handle large numbers of players at once. This means that the system must be able to process data at a fast rate, which requires a high-speed internet connection. This is why the top providers of live casino games have optimized their technology to achieve sub-second latency.

Another advantage of live casino games is that they are available on mobile devices. While there are some specialized apps that can be used to access these games, most of the best online casinos have their games available through the mobile browser on any device. This makes it easy for players to access their favorite games anytime, anywhere. In addition, most of the leading live casinos offer mobile-optimized versions of their websites that are compatible with iPhone and Android devices.
